                        Maxtor LXT-200A/AT IDE Drive
============================================================================

                  

FEATURES 

* Storage capacity of 191 megabytes, formatted at 512 bytes/sector

* Single PCB, for ease of maintenance

* Rotary voice coil actuator and closed loop servo system for fast accurate 
  head positioning

* Seperate 16-bit microprocessor controlled servo and spingle motor

* Thin film metallic medic for higher bit density and resolution

* Brushless DC spindle motor inside hub

* Low 40 decibels audible noise

* In-line sector sparing, maintains high performance over life of drive.

* Self-test diagnostics, ensures reliability of the drive.

* 32K cache buffer


CAPACITY, UNFORMATTED
        Per Drive (Mbyte) ............................. 234
        Per Surface (Mbyte) ........................... 33.4

CAPACITY, FORMATTED (512 bytes/sector)
        Per Drive (Mbyte) ............................. 200.5
        Per Drive (Megabyte) .......................... 191
        Per Surface (Mbyte) ........................... 29.6
        Sector/Track 
          Inner Band .................................. 33
          Middle Band ................................. 45
          Outer Band .................................. 53

TYPICAL SEEK TIME, msec
        Average ....................................... 15
        Track-to-Track ................................ 3
        Full Stroke ................................... 30

MAXIMUM SEEK TIME, msec
        Average ....................................... 16
        Track-to-Track ................................ 3
        Full Stroke ................................... 30

SCSI BUS TRANSFER RATE
        Asynchronous .................................. 3 Mbytes/sec
        Synchronous ................................... 6 Mbytes/sec

START/STOP TIME,  ...................................... 12 sec       

DISK DATA RATES (Mbit/sec)
        Inner Band ..................................... 9.2
        Middle Band .................................... 12.6
        Outer Band ..................................... 14.8

AVERAGE LATENCY (msec) ................................. 8.3
SCSI OVERHEAD .......................................... 600us

ROTATIONAL SPEED (rpm) ................................. 3,600 +/- .5%

RECORDING DENSITY (bpi)
        Inner Band ..................................... 27,780
        Middle Band .................................... 28,910
        Outer Band ..................................... 27,370

FLUX DENSITY (fci)
        Inner Band ..................................... 20,840
        Middle Band .................................... 21,680
        Outer Band ..................................... 20,530

RECORDING METHOD ....................................... 1,7 RLL

TRACK DENSITY (tpi) .................................... 1,591

CYLINDERS  
        Physical ....................................... 1,320
        Logical ........................................ 1,314

TRACKS ................................................. 9,198

DATA HEADS ............................................. 7
SERVO HEADS ............................................ 1
DISKS .................................................. 4
ACTUATOR TYPE .......................................... Rotary Voice Coil


ENVIRONMENTAL SPECIFICATIONS


                        OPERATING                       NON-OPERATING
                        ---------                       --------------

 Ambient Temp           41 to 122 F                     -40 to 140 F

 Max temp Gradient      36 F/hr                         36 F/hr

 Relative Humidity      5 to 80% Noncondensing          5 to 90% Noncondensing

 Maximum Wet Bulb       80 F                            80 F

 Elevation              -1000 ft to 10,000 ft           -1000 ft to 40,000 ft

 Vibration, All Axes    .5G                             1G

 Shock, All Axes        3 G No Errors                   50 G

 Audible Noise          40 dB                           Not Applicable

                        10 G Recoverable



PHYSICAL SPECIFICATIONS

        Height ........................................ 1.625 in
        Width ......................................... 4.0 in
        Depth ......................................... 5.75 in
        Weight ........................................ 2.2 lbs
        Shipping Weight ............................... 4.1 lbs


RELIABILITY SPECIFICATIONS
        MTBF .......................................... 50,000 POH
        PM ............................................ Not Required
        MTTR .......................................... 20 Minutes
        Component Design Life ......................... 5 years

ERROR RATES
        Recoverable Errors ............................ Less than 10^11 Bits
                                                        Read
        Unrecoverable Errors .......................... Less than 10^15 Bits
                                                        Read
        Seek Errors ................................... Less than 10^7 Seeks
        Error Correction Capability ................... 11 Bits
        Error Detection Capability .................... 32 Bits
        Probability of Miscorrected Data .............. Less than 10^21 Bits
                                                        Read
        Probability of Misdetected Data ............... Less than 10^16 Bits
                                                        Read


DC POWER REQUIREMENTS

        Voltage (Nominal)               +12 VDC         +5 VDC
        -----------------               --------        --------
        Regulation                      +/- 5%          +/- 5%
        
        Current                         0.6A            0.75A
        (Typical)       

        Current (Peak)                  2.5A            .75A

        Ripple (Peak to Peak)           120 mV          50 mV

        Seeking (Typical Peak)          1.1A            0.75A

        Heat Dissipation .............................. 11 Watts (Typical)

    LXT-A Jumper Designations           |1-2|3-4|5-6|7-8|9-10|
    +===================================+===+===+===+===+====*
    | Master/Slave                      |   |   |   |   |    |
    |  Only drive in single drive sys   | R |   |   |   |    |
    |  Master in dual drive system      | R |   |   |   |    |
    |  Slave in dual drive system       | J |   |   |   |    |
    +===================================+===+===+===+===+====*
    | Drive Active (System LED)         |   | J |   |   |    |
    +===================================+===+===+===+===+====*
    | Slave Present                     |   |   |   |   |    |
    |  One drive in single drive sys    |   |   | R |   |    |
    |  Master in dual drive system      |   |   | R |   |    |
    |  Slave in dual drive system       |   |   | O |   |    |
    +===================================+===+===+===+===+====*
    | Two Drive System                  |   |   |   |   |    |
    |  One drive in single drive sys    |   |   |   | R |    |
    |  Master in dual drive sys         |   |   |   | J |    |
    |  Slave in dual drive sys          |   |   |   | R |    |
    +===================================+===+===+===+===+====*
    | Sync Spindle Pulse Source         |   |   |   |   |    |
    |  If receiving pulse               |   |   |   |   | R  |
    |  If transmitting pulse*           |   |   |   |   | J  |
    +===================================+===+===+===+===+====+
      J=Jumpered R=Removed O=Optional
      *=This jumper may only be used
        only on one drive in an array

     CMOS Configuration:     Cyls  Hds  Write  Landing Sec/Trk
                                       PreComp  Zone
     200.5MB Capacity        ---------------------------------
     (191 Million Bytes)      816   15     0       0       32

          NOTE:  This drive has been factory Low Level Formatted.
